How Are Custom Bumper Magnets Made?
Let’s break down the process into simple, easy-to-follow steps:
1. Choose Your Magnet Shape and Size
- Shapes Available: Rectangle, oval, circle, square, or custom die-cut.
- Size Matters: Common sizes for bumper magnets are 3″x10″, 3″x12″, or 4″x8″, but you can usually pick any custom size that suits your design.
2. Design Creation
You can design your magnet using:
– Online Design Tools: Many companies offer user-friendly editors. You can upload images, type text, choose fonts, or select pre-made templates.
– Professional Help: If you need something unique or branded, most providers let you upload your own design file or work with their designers.
3. Material Selection
High-quality bumper magnets are typically made of:
– A magnetic sheet backing (usually 0.030″ thick for outdoor use).
– A vinyl or laminated surface for the printed artwork, which protects against rain, sun, and road debris.
– UV-resistant ink to ensure your graphics remain sharp and colorful even after months on the road.
4. Printing
- Digital Printing: Most companies use vibrant, fade-resistant digital printing for full-color images and crisp text.
- Finishing Touches: Some may offer glossy or matte finishes, extra UV lamination, or rounded corners for a polished look.
5. Cutting and Quality Check
- Magnets are cut to size—whether standard, rounded, or custom-shaped.
- Each magnet undergoes inspection to ensure the print quality and durability meet the company’s standards.

Challenges and Aspects to Consider
Even with their convenience, there are a few things to watch out for:
- Not All Cars Are Magnetic: Some newer vehicles, especially aluminum or plastic bumpers, won’t hold magnets.
- Potential for Sliding: On very dirty or curved surfaces, magnets can shift or fall off while driving.
- Maintenance Needed: Magnets should be removed and cleaned regularly to prevent trapping moisture or debris.
- Wind Resistance: Large magnets may come loose at high speeds if not properly adhered.

Tips for the Best Results
Increase the lifespan and appearance of your bumper magnets with these expert tips:
- Store Flat When Not in Use: This prevents the magnet from warping.
- Avoid Extreme Temperatures: Prolonged exposure to high heat or cold can affect the magnet’s flexibility.
- Clean Both Surfaces Regularly: Prevents scratching and keeps the magnet strongly adhered.
- Check Compatibility: Test with a plain magnet first to make sure your bumper is magnetic.
- Don’t Place on Hot Surfaces Immediately: Let your vehicle cool after driving before applying magnets.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Will a bumper magnet stick to every car bumper?
Not every car bumper is magnetic. Some modern vehicles use plastic or aluminum bumpers, which do not attract magnets. Always test your vehicle’s surface with a plain magnet to make sure it will work.
2. Can a car magnet damage my car’s paint?
If applied to a clean, smooth metal surface and maintained properly, magnets will not damage your paint. However, dust or moisture trapped underneath can cause scratching or discoloration, so regular cleaning and repositioning are recommended.
3. How long do custom bumper magnets last?
With proper care, most bumper magnets will last 1-3 years outdoors. Protecting them from extreme weather, cleaning them periodically, and storing them flat when not in use will extend their life.
4. Are custom magnets suitable for all types of weather?
Quality car magnets are made to withstand rain, snow, sunlight, and temperature changes. For harsh winters or very hot climates, consider choosing extra UV and weather-resistant finishes for best durability.
